Our family of 4 mom, dad, 12 & 15 yo boys really enjoyed the timberline zip line tour. Our guides were fabulous, especially Nolan who drove the bus, guided us on the course and kept us all entertained. The platforms are very stable and I felt safe the whole time. You check in for this tour at the Alpine Center in Franklin, then they drive you in a van to the zip line site about 8 min drive. After that, you ride in these crazy off road vehicles that look like you're on the bus tour in Jurassic Park up the mountain to where the zip line starts. My kids thought that was an awesome bonus. I wasn't a huge fan of the bumpy ride, but it wouldn't stop me from doing it again. It wasn't a long ride maybe 5 min. After ziplining, you ride the bumpy ride down and then the van takes you back to home base. The whole experience took us a little over 2 hours. I would recommend this adventure for sure!
